"I'm sorry." Kagome's eyes snapped away from the almost mute television to Inuyasha as she heard the words.

"What?"

"I said I'm sorry." Inuyasha wouldn't meet her gaze, choosing to stare down at the floor instead. He knew if he saw her blue eyes staring at him he would lose his nerve. Before she could ask what he was apologizing for he started again, "When your father came and we were in Sango's room, you said I would get killed if I fought Kouga-"

"And I was right since you almost did the day before."

She barely whispered it but he still heard what she said. He let out a sigh after playing with the white blanket that covered half her body, "I know but-"

"You were just trying to protect me." Her eyes were pasted to the screen again.

"Kagome-"

"I understand, Inuyasha. If it weren't for you I'd be dead, either in that alley or in the bathroom and you're still trying to help me by visiting everyday when you know I'm perfectly fine."

"I wouldn't consider two broken ribs fine." He frowned, annoyed that she brushed her injuries off so easily, he was ready to kill Kikyo and her pack of she-wolves when he'd learned of the damage. He would have if it weren't for Sango already teaching each girl seperate but equally painful lessons. His eyebrows rose as he felt a hand on his own, he looked up to see Kagome staring at him with a small smile.

"That's not what I mean. Since I came here you, Sango, and Miroku have been hellbent on becoming my friends, but you've become a lot more than a friend."

"What do you mean?"

"You're something like a-"

"Kagome!" Both turned to see Kagome's mother enter the room, a worried look pasted onto her face. She ran over to the other side of the bed and grabbed Kagome, pulling her out of Inuyasha's reach.

"Mother?" Kagome pulled away from her, this was the first time she'd seen her mother since she entered the hospital and was surprised she even came.

"Oh, my baby is alright!" She pulled her into the embrace again. Ignoring the slightly confused, angry look on her daughter's face.

"What took you so long to come?" Inuyasha watched the woman with a frown, he had been there almosy every day, all day. He was skipping school to stay by her side and the entire time he had seen neither hide nor hair of the woman that was Kagome's mother until now.

"Excuse me?" She looked away from Kagome to stare at Inuyasha with the eyes of a worried mother.

"There were problems at home, and we couldn't get here any sooner." Everyone turned to see Kagome's father in the doorway with a bright smile directed to his daughter. Kagome turned away to look back at Inuyasha, "I think you should come back later."

He looked from her to her mother and then back before rising from the chair and starting towards the door.

"I'll walk you out." Kagome's father smiled at him as he opened the door.

Kagome and her mother watched as they left, the pale yellow door swinging shut slowly.

As soon as it was completely closed her mother rounded on her with a piercing glare. "What did you tell him, you little shit?"

---

"I notice you're awfully protective of Kagome." Inuyasha looked towards the man that had been absent in Kagome's life until a few weeks ago with a scowl.

"Why shouldn't I be?"

"Because she doesn't need you."

Inuyasaha stopped and looked at the older man in disbelief, "How would you know what she needs? You haven't been in her life long enough to figure that out."

"That's where you're wrong, hanyou. Stay away from my daughter or else..." Inuyasha found himself on the receiving end of a glare, something in the back of his head was telling him to back off but he was finding too much pleasure in ignoring it.

"Or else what, old man?" Inuyasha stepped closer, delivering a glare of his own. Then he felt it. There was something tickling at his demonic senses. Something that definitely shouldn't have been coming from a middle-aged human.

His eyes widened a fraction and he saw a sinister smile appear on his face.

"I'm sure you know what." With that, he turned and walked away, leaving Inuyasha to stare at him from his spot in front of the hospital's entrance.

---

"Where the fuck is she?"

Sango and Miroku exchanged a look before turning towards the pacing hanyou before them once again, "Why are you so worried?"

Inuyasha stopped and sent a glare to his friend, "Her parents. I don't trust them."

Sango raised an eyebrow from her spot next to Miroku on the ground, "Why not? Just because they didn't get to the hospital right away doesn't mean that they're going to do away with her or something."

"I know. I just..." He let out a growl of frustration as he began pacing again. "Her dad threatened me and her mother is always acting so fake."

"What?" Miroku was staring at him with wide eyes, "Her dad threatened you?"

"That's what I just said." Inuyasha was getting a bit tired of their questioning and Kagome's absence.

"What did he say?" Sango asked him as she lent her against the lockers behind her to look up at him.

"He told me to stay away from her or else." He scoffed. "As if." He refused to tell them about the strange aura that surrounded the man, he could deal with it by himself.

"Maybe you should listen to him." Miroku stood as he noticed the crowd of students around them thinning out. The look Inuyasha would have made him take back his suggestion had he not been so used to be on the receiving end of it so often. "Think about, if they are really hurting her, there's nothing you can do about it. You're just a kid from school and they are her parents. If anything happens, it's your word against theirs."

Sango took Miroku's extended hand and felt herself being pulled up, "He's right, you know. If Kagome is in trouble there isn't too much that any of us, even you, can do."

Inuyasha would have followed the pair towards their first period class had he not seen Kagome arrive at her locker.

"Where were you?" He knew there was a frown evident on his face but he didn't care, Kagome rummaged through her locker and ignored him.

"Kagome?" He heard her take in a deep breath but she was still silent.

"Kagome."

The emotion in his voice was enough to garner her attention and when she finally looked his way, Inuyasha felt a new surge of emotions coursing through his body, "What the fuck happened to your face?"
